Aws glue conditional trigger not working
Run your
AWS. . If a classifier returns certainty=1. Your data passes from transform to transform in a data structure called a DynamicFrame, which is an extension to an Apache Spark SQL DataFrame. Ideally there would be some way to get metadata from the
awsglue. .
sei lower units phone number . You can use the
AWS CLI or
AWS Glue API to configure
triggers with both jobs and crawlers.
AWS Glue streaming ETL jobs can auto-detect compressed data, transparently decompress the streaming data, perform the usual transformations on the input source, and load to the output store. When you create a
conditional trigger, you specify a list of jobs and a list of crawlers to watch.
Dec 8, 2022 · Not sure if I understood the question correctly, but this is my glue trigger configuration, which is to run at scheduled time. Refer to this link for more information. unblocked slope 2 player Jobs; Job runs; Triggers. The AWS Glue administrator attached a tag value Tom (aws:ResourceTag/Name": "Tom") to trigger t2. You can use these keys to further refine the conditions under which the policy statement applies. On complition of Job1 i want to run Job2. For more information, see Triggering Jobs in Amazon Glue and Trigger Structure in the Amazon Glue Developer Guide. Upon completion, the crawler creates or updates one or more tables in your Data Catalog. wca productions videos. The Glue Job scripts can be customized to write to any datasource. To learn more about configuring jobs and crawlers to run using a schedule, see Starting jobs and. It uses both visual and code-based interfaces to make data integration easier. For more information, see Triggering Jobs in AWS Glue and Trigger Structure in the AWS Glue Developer Guide. On this page, you can see all the jobs that you have created either with AWS Glue Studio or the AWS Glue console. golf tournament jobs ... I know that there is schedule based crawling, but never found an event- based one. The definition of these schedules uses the Unix-like cron syntax. How AWS Glue works with IAM; Configuring IAM permissions for AWS Glue. yahoo. Starting jobs and crawlers using triggers. The DynamicFrame contains your data, and you reference its schema to process your data. For more information, see cron in Wikipedia. Resource: aws_glue_workflow. Three AWS Glue jobs used within the AWS Glue workflow; Five triggers to initiate AWS Glue jobs and crawlers; One AWS Glue workflow to manage the ETL orchestration; All of these resources could have been deployed within a single stack, but this is intended to be a simple example on how to share resources across multiple stacks. I am writing back to followup on our conversation. ). AWS Glue job hangs when calling the AWS Glue client API using boto3 from the context of a running AWS Glue Job? 5. . Depends on the use case, we have to pick up the Glue Job creation. . However, the lambdas are listed out as 'read' in every plan, end executed on every apply. Then choose Save. How AWS Glue works with IAM; Configuring IAM permissions for AWS Glue. To see the differences. Run the following command now: cdk deploy. bland funeral home Starting jobs and crawlers using triggers. Q&A for work. A trigger that polls a service at frequent intervals of time to check for new data. Disable automatic pagination. 0 or Glue 4. Feb 2, 2021 · To start the workflow manually, you can use either the AWS CLI or the AWS Glue console. california mexico border map ... . With over 13 years of experience across multiple enterprise domains, she is currently crafting products for Database, Analytics and AI services for AWS. What is AWS Glue Trigger? AWS Glue Trigger is a resource for Glue of Amazon Web Service. When properly implemented, the CI/CD pipeline is triggered by code changes pushed to your GitHub repo, automatically fed into CodeBuild, then the output is. Each workflow manages the execution and monitoring of all its jobs and crawlers. . shelton intermediate school honor roll 2022 . It uses both visual and code-based interfaces to make data integration easier. Type: Boolean. To add a trigger (AWS CLI) Enter a command similar to the following. amazon. This worker type is available only for AWS Glue version 3. defqon 1 2019 tickets \n Data Types \n \n; Trigger Structure \n; TriggerUpdate Structure \n; Predicate Structure \n; Condition Structure \n; Action Structure \n \n Trigger Structure \n. . p8 lite olx lahore Properties. . cadillac cue screen not working Then choose Save. Let’s consider a sample use case of storing and retrieving invoice transactions from a DynamoDB table named InvoiceTransactions. . In this post, we discussed the benefits of using the Glue Schema Registry to register, validate, and evolve schemas for data streams as business needs. Starting jobs and crawlers using triggers. . custom probe servicenow The trigger starts two crawlers simultaneously for processing the data file related to ACH payments and check payments, respectively. The problem though was that no messages were being picked up, I could see them all accumulating in the queues. Aug 8, 2020 · It works great. The AWS Glue classifier parses geospatial data and classifies them using supported data types for the format, such as varchar for CSV. Ideally there would be some way to get metadata from the awsglue. Your function can have multiple triggers. This command creates a schedule trigger named MyTrigger, which runs every day at 12:00pm UTC and starts a crawler named MyCrawler. The AWS::Glue::Trigger resource specifies triggers that run AWS Glue jobs. It uses the Spark Structured Streaming framework to perform data. Disable automatic pagination. On the navigation pane, choose Rules, and then choose Create rule. Creating a AWS::Glue::Trigger with this config MyJobTrigger: Type: AWS::Glue::Trigger Properties. rapiscan 620xr operating manualDisable automatic pagination. . If you are using the auto generated scripts, you can add boto3 library to write to DynamoDb tables. . Found the answer here: An action in a workflow run can't trigger a new workflow run. For more information about tags in AWS Glue, see AWS Tags in AWS Glue in the developer guide. aws_glue_trigger to offer StartOnCreation as offered by the Triggers API. We need to run a few commands to setup our CDK app. To do this, choose the edit icon next to the default state machine name of MyStateMachine. How AWS Glue works with IAM; Configuring IAM permissions for AWS Glue. . From the Glue Dashboard, go to Workflows → Add workflow. AWS Glue also provides crawlers that. . health care assistant jobs in uk with tier 2 visa sponsorship 0 Published 14 days ago Version 5. . The problem though was that no messages were being picked up, I could see them all accumulating in the queues. I also deleted the stack created by the old template and recreated the stack with the new one. language/python Related to Python bindings needs-triage This issue or PR still needs to be triaged. Push triggers. opencv people counter 0 Published 14 days ago Version 5. Invoke_1 > Invoke_2 > aws_glue_catalog_database > Invoke_3. . . . AWS Glue defines the following condition keys that can be used in the Condition element of an IAM policy. coconut import data Jul 15, 2021 · I am using the AWS Glue service with two separate workflows (let's say workflow A and workflow B). 22. . timeout - (Optional) The job run timeout in minutes. You can also design a chain of dependent jobs and crawlers. I would however like to get an alert if a null value is encountered. starbound frackin universe gorgolith AWS. Photo by the author. . . llc borrowing resolution sample . . . . Typically, a job runs extract, transform, and load (ETL) scripts. To add a trigger (AWS CLI) Enter a command similar to the following. how to delete fanplace account ...We need to run a few commands to setup our CDK app. Jan 20, 2023 · I have a big glue workflow (about 100 jobs / crawlers), and it was executing properly until last week. 1. This workshop is prepared to guide participants on how to use AWS serverless services to build a cloud-native and future-proof serverless data lake architecture. AWS Glue provides all of the capabilities needed for data integration. aws glue create-workflow --name <workflow-name>. golf mk7 driver door not locking . ) vs. . average blood pressure calculator The job arguments used when this trigger fires. Overrides. ---\nAWSTemplateFormatVersion: '2010-09-09'\n# Sample CFN YAML to demonstrate creating a conditional trigger for a job, which starts when another job completes\n#\n# Parameters section contains names that are substituted in the Resources section\n# These parameters are the names the resources created in the Data Catalog\nParameters:\n #. For each SSL connection, the AWS CLI will verify SSL certificates. . For cron expression there are no "business" days but only calender days. AWSTemplateFormatVersion: '2010-09-09' Transform: AWS::Serverless-2016-10-31 Description: > s3. To declare this entity in your AWS CloudFormation template, use the following syntax:. sb admin pro github You may use tags to limit access to the trigger. . You can trigger Lambda from over 200 AWS services and software as a service (SaaS) applications, and only pay for what you use. amazon-web-services; aws-glue; aws-step-functions; Share. odfw salmon regulations update ... . from_options is to append. . utils import getResolvedOptions from awsglue. This command creates a schedule trigger named MyTrigger, which runs every day at 12:00pm UTC and starts a crawler named. Hi all, I’m having troubles with terraforming some AWS Glue triggers. georgia guidestones map of safe zones Jobs; Job runs; Triggers. Note: Triggers can have both a crawler action and a crawler condition, just no example provided. For each SSL connection, the AWS CLI will verify SSL certificates. . To do this, choose the edit icon next to the default state machine name of MyStateMachine. You can specify arguments here that your own job-execution script consumes, as well as arguments that AWS Glue itself consumes. The AWS Glue ETL job is triggered using Glue ETL trigger. 0. You can access the JOB_RUN_ID and other default/reserved or custom job parameters using getResolvedOptions () function. AWS Glue for Spark supports many common data formats stored in Amazon S3 out of the box, including CSV, Avro, JSON, Orc and Parquet. Make a crawler a name, and leave it as it is for “Specify crawler type”. Events generated by SaaS partner services or applications go to the. lee school of real estate PDF RSS. True is not supported for ON_DEMAND triggers. I am writing back to followup on our conversation. transforms import * from awsglue. The first step to discovering the data is to add a database. In Lambda code import boto3. pacwyn 20 unlimited money . For information about the key-value pairs that AWS Glue consumes to set up your job, see the Special Parameters Used by AWS Glue topic in the developer guide. The AWS Glue getResolvedOptions (args, options) utility function gives you access to the arguments that are passed to your script when you run a job. This means that your job performs a full table scan with 100% of RCUs. . Jobs that are created without specifying a Glue version default to Glue 0. best etb creatures 2020 . . 0 or later Spark ETL jobs, in the same AWS Regions as supported for the G. best illegal telegram channels Create a key named --conf for your AWS Glue job, and set it to the following value. In AWS Glue, you can create Data Catalog objects called triggers, which you can use to either manually or automatically start one or more crawlers or extract, transform, and load (ETL) jobs. . . . A DPU is a relative measure of processing power that consists of 4 vCPUs of compute capacity and 16 GB of memory. ecs task definition json example ... 1 Answer. You can use AWS Glue for Spark to read from and write to tables in Amazon Redshift databases. Jun 8, 2020 · I am trying to create a trigger in Glue that would watch a set of my crawlers and then trigger an ETL job. Aug 22, 2021 · I'm trying to pass input from step function to Glue Job. user – The database user name. ) vs. black desert geoffrey erne location how to pass output param of glue job to step function and again pass as input param for another glue job in step function. Looking into job triggers, however, we can create triggers that start a job on the previous job's success (i. You can view, manage, and run your jobs on this page. AWS Glue Data Catalog. AWS Glue is a serverless data integration service that makes it easy to discover, prepare, and combine data for analytics, machine learning, and application. . affidavit of correction form . You can add a trigger using the AWS Glue console, the AWS Command Line Interface (AWS CLI), or the AWS Glue API. Aug 8, 2020 · It works great. 2X , or 0. glue. . Read more